The History of Cars in America

Friday, February 29, 2008

Find out how consumers and manufacturers have shaped the history of the car in the U.S. - from Henry Ford’s fascination with waste reduction, to the SUV craze of the 1990s. Tom McCarthy’s new book is Auto Mania: Cars, Consumers, and the Environment.
